This study aimed to evaluate the agronomic performance, crop evapotranspiration (ET c ), crop coefficients (K c , K cb and K e ) and yield response factor (K y ) of three forage cactus clones—Orelha de Elefante Mexicana (OEM), Miúda (MIU) and IPA Sertânia (IPA)—grown in a semiarid environment. Four experiments involving different irrigation strategies and the use of mulch were conducted between 2012 and 2020. The OEM clone pre...
